Love and Violence: A Match Made in (Yakuza) Heaven

Yoshino and Kirishima might look good together, but they’re not your ordinary “couple”.

The story revolves around Yoshino Somei, a 17-year-old who’s grown up as the sheltered but sharp-tongued “princess” of the Osaka-based Somei yakuza family. Despite her upbringing, she’s straightforward, level-headed, and has mastered the art of staying out of yakuza politics. That is until her grandfather decides to ship her off to Tokyo and engage her with Kirishima Miyama, the heir to a rival yakuza clan.

Kirishima is the ultimate wolf in sheep’s clothing. At first glance, he’s the perfect gentleman—smart, polite, and seemingly considerate. But peel back the mask, and you’ll find a sadistic masochist with a penchant for violence and a truly chaotic outlook on love. Yoshino’s first instinct is to run (as it should be), but with her grandfather egging her on to break Kirishima’s heart for the sake of family pride, she decides to stay.

 

 

Messy Love is the Point

This is their typical dynamic: Kirishima indulges in his bizarre, borderline stalker-like behavior, leaving Yoshino utterly bewildered and at a loss for words.

What sets Yakuza Fiancé apart from typical romance stories is how it embraces the mess. There’s no "will-they-won’t-they" tension; it’s more like “Should they? Can they survive this? Are we rooting for this?” Kirishima’s unhinged tendencies and Yoshino’s razor-sharp wit make for a volatile pairing that somehow keeps you glued to the page (or screen).

Their interactions are equal parts terrifying and fascinating. Kirishima tests Yoshino’s patience at every turn, from sneaking into her room to make late-night hair-braiding attempts to turning violent when someone crosses her. Meanwhile, Yoshino responds with an unmatched level of grit—whether that’s throwing down a bag of cash after "selling her kidney" (spoiler: she didn’t) or smashing someone’s head with a hairdryer.

And yet, amidst all the chaos, there are fleeting moments of vulnerability that make you question everything. Is there a real connection beneath all this dysfunction? Or is this just a disaster waiting to happen? Either way, the journey is irresistible.

 

 

Yoshino: The Queen of Deadpan Brilliance

Yoshino is gorgeous, tall, and has model-like features—but that doesn’t stop her from being badass.

Yoshino Somei is not your typical female lead. She doesn’t swoon over her fiancé or blush at every compliment. Instead, she meets Kirishima’s madness with her own brand of unflappable cool. When faced with bullies at school, she doesn’t cry or run away; she stares them down and essentially tells them to pick a fight if they’re ready to lose.

Her ability to stay composed in the face of chaos makes her one of the most compelling characters in recent romance stories. She’s not here to be saved or protected—she’s here to figure out how to outmaneuver everyone around her.

 

 

Kirishima: The Walking Red Flag You Can’t Look Away From

Kirishima is definitely the reddest of all red flags: he’s dangerous, manipulative, and constantly sleeps around with different women—and he’s just 17!

Let’s not sugarcoat it: Kirishima is a nightmare boyfriend. He’s manipulative, violent, and downright scary at times. But somehow, his twisted sense of love and devotion make him one of the most fascinating characters in the series.

Kirishima’s charm lies in his unpredictability. One moment, he’s defending Yoshino from harm in the most violent way possible; the next, he’s confessing his love for her after she curses out her bullies. It’s clear he’s not wired like a regular person, which makes his dynamic with Yoshino all the more intriguing. You’re never quite sure if he’s going to protect her, destroy her, or both.

Kirishima confesses to Yoshino as soon as he sees her curse at her bullies. Considering that he wasn’t interested in her before this, seeing her act all yakuza-like “turned him on”. 

Their relationship isn't built on trust or mutual respect—it’s built on games, manipulation, and the kind of messiness that would make any normal person run for the hills. But for some reason, you can’t look away.

 

 

More Than Just Romance: The Yakuza Politics

While the relationship between Yoshino and Kirishima takes center stage, the story is deeply rooted in yakuza politics. The arranged marriage isn’t just about love; it’s a strategic move to solidify a truce between two powerful crime families. But, as you might expect, there’s more to the arrangement than meets the eye.

Yoshino’s move to Tokyo puts her right in the middle of a world filled with power plays, secrets, and betrayals. The deeper you go into the story, the more you realize that every character has their own agenda. It’s not just about whether Yoshino and Kirishima can make their relationship work—it’s about whether they can survive the schemes of those around them.
